Arabic Omelet
Ejeh Arabiyeh
اجء عربي
Serve it hot or warm with a baked potato, pickles, tomato, and Yogurt Cucumber Salad.
Procedure
- Heat oven to 400 degrees F. Place onion in a medium-sized bowl, sprinkle with salt, and rub it into the onion with your fingers. Crack the eggs over the onion and beat together.
- Stir in parsley, mint, pepper and seven spices, and fold in flour to combine. Pour the mixture into the pan.
- Place the pan on the stove over medium-high heat. Heat the bottom of the pan for a couple of minutes while rotating the pan to cook evenly. Place pan on the middle rack of the oven and bake for 10 minutes.
- Remove pan from the oven, brush the top of the omelet with oil, and return it to the oven for 5 minutes or until golden brown.
- Cut omelet into squares and serve.
Serve it hot or warm with a baked potato, pickles, tomato, and Yogurt Cucumber Salad.
Tip — If all the ingredients are fresh, the batter can be prepared a day in advance. Cooked ground meat may be added to the batter before baking.
